mirror of
https://github.com/kata-containers/kata-containers.git
synced 2025-09-13 12:59:36 +00:00
Merge pull request #5771 from fidencio/topic/CC-export-kernel-version
CC | build: export kernel_version to be used with its build script
This commit is contained in:
@@ -195,6 +195,7 @@ install_cc_tee_kernel() {
|
|||||||
[[ "${tee}" != "tdx" && "${tee}" != "sev" ]] && die "Non supported TEE"
|
[[ "${tee}" != "tdx" && "${tee}" != "sev" ]] && die "Non supported TEE"
|
||||||
|
|
||||||
info "build initramfs for tee kernel"
|
info "build initramfs for tee kernel"
|
||||||
|
export kernel_version=${kernel_version}
|
||||||
"${initramfs_builder}"
|
"${initramfs_builder}"
|
||||||
kernel_url="$(yq r $versions_yaml assets.kernel.${tee}.url)"
|
kernel_url="$(yq r $versions_yaml assets.kernel.${tee}.url)"
|
||||||
DESTDIR="${destdir}" PREFIX="${cc_prefix}" "${kernel_builder}" -x "${tee}" -v "${kernel_version}" -u "${kernel_url}"
|
DESTDIR="${destdir}" PREFIX="${cc_prefix}" "${kernel_builder}" -x "${tee}" -v "${kernel_version}" -u "${kernel_url}"
|
||||||
|
@@ -69,7 +69,7 @@ check_cached_kernel() {
|
|||||||
|
|
||||||
install_cached_kernel() {
|
install_cached_kernel() {
|
||||||
local kernel_directory="${cached_path}/tools/packaging/kata-deploy/local-build/build/cc-kernel/destdir/opt/confidential-containers/share/kata-containers"
|
local kernel_directory="${cached_path}/tools/packaging/kata-deploy/local-build/build/cc-kernel/destdir/opt/confidential-containers/share/kata-containers"
|
||||||
local vmlinux_kernel_name="vmlinux-${cached_kernel_version}-${cached_kernel_config}"
|
local vmlinux_kernel_name="vmlinux-${cached_kernel_version}-${cached_kernel_config}"
|
||||||
local vmlinuz_kernel_name="vmlinuz-${cached_kernel_version}-${cached_kernel_config}"
|
local vmlinuz_kernel_name="vmlinuz-${cached_kernel_version}-${cached_kernel_config}"
|
||||||
mkdir -p "${kernel_directory}"
|
mkdir -p "${kernel_directory}"
|
||||||
pushd "${kernel_directory}"
|
pushd "${kernel_directory}"
|
||||||
|
Reference in New Issue
Block a user